Parents have an immensely important role to play to help a child develop an optimistic attitude since they are the first and foremost source of the child's development. Parents need to play the role of a good communicator as a friend, as a comrade, with whom a child can communicate everyday. Your expectations from your child go a long way in influencing the child's mind. Parent's expressions verbal or nonverbal, their stress, their unfulfilled dreams can be perceived by the children. These things are unknowingly shadowing on to the children and dim the positive attitude of the child. Little things like these would be helpful:
Sitting on the dining table together
Watching television together
Taking a walk with your child during the examination days.
Ensuring a pleasant environment at home. Humor the life!!
